THE Green Gallery in Dollar is to mark its first birthday with some fascinating exhibitions throughout June.

There will also be a night of fun this Friday, with cake and fizz, to toast the anniversary of the venue opening last year.

Becky Walker, from Green Gallery, said: "We are celebrating our first birthday in Dollar during the month of June when we are delighted to be showcasing former Dollar pupil and well-known Scottish artist Nichol Wheatley.

"Nichol is a bit of a conundrum. Having run a commercial fine art studio in Glasgow for fourteen years working with Alasdair Gray, Timorous Beasties and a host of other famous names, he only had his first solo show last November.

"Suffice to say it was a complete sell-out.

"Having recently returned to Kinross-shire, he is fascinated by the landscapes of his childhood, in particular his obsession with clouds.

"Nichol's work will be on show from 2nd June until 2nd July and all works will be on our website."

The gallery will also feature work from other gallery artists, including Poppy Cyster's "wonderful" sparse Fife landscapes, as well as a selection of glass, ceramics and jewellery.
